全面解析Showdoc GitHub:文档管理与协作工具

引言

在现代软件开发中,文档管理是一个不可忽视的环节。Showdoc 是一个开源的文档管理工具,能够帮助开发团队高效地创建、维护和共享文档。它在 GitHub 上的项目为用户提供了便利的使用体验。本文将对 Showdoc 在 GitHub 上的功能和使用方法进行详细解析。

什么是Showdoc?

Showdoc 是一款简洁、高效的在线文档管理工具,旨在提高团队的协作效率。它提供了多种功能,如:

  • 在线编辑:用户可以实时编辑文档,确保团队成员的文档更新同步。
  • Markdown支持:使用 Markdown 语法,使文档格式更加美观和易读。
  • 版本控制:记录文档的历史版本,便于查看和回退。

Showdoc的GitHub项目

项目概述

Showdoc的GitHub项目地址是 Showdoc GitHub。该项目提供了完整的源代码,用户可以根据自己的需求进行修改和二次开发。

功能特性

Showdoc在GitHub上的主要功能特性包括:

  • API接口:提供了丰富的 API 接口,方便与其他系统集成。
  • 多用户协作:支持多人同时编辑,提升团队工作效率。
  • 文档分类管理:支持对文档进行分类,便于查找和管理。
  • 权限控制:可以设置不同用户的访问权限,确保文档安全。

安装和使用

安装步骤

  1. Clone项目:使用以下命令将项目克隆到本地: bash git clone https://github.com/showdoc/showdoc.git

  2. 安装依赖:进入项目目录后,执行安装依赖的命令: bash npm install

  3. 启动服务:完成依赖安装后,启动服务: bash npm start

创建文档

  • 登录后,点击“新建文档”按钮。
  • 输入文档标题和内容,可以使用 Markdown 语法格式化文本。

协作与共享

  • 邀请团队成员:通过邮箱邀请团队成员加入。
  • 实时同步:多人编辑文档时,修改会实时同步到所有用户。

Showdoc的使用场景

团队协作

在软件开发项目中,团队成员需要频繁沟通与协作,Showdoc能够帮助团队集中管理项目文档,提高工作效率。

产品文档

产品上线后,需要对外提供详细的用户手册和 API 文档,Showdoc支持文档的版本管理,使得文档内容始终保持最新。

FAQ

1. Showdoc能用于哪些类型的项目?

Showdoc适用于软件开发、产品文档、知识管理等多种项目,尤其是需要多人协作的场景。

2. 如何在Showdoc中使用Markdown?

在创建文档时,直接使用Markdown 语法,可以通过预览功能查看格式效果。

3. Showdoc支持哪些平台?

Showdoc可以在任何支持浏览器的设备上使用,同时也可以在本地搭建服务。

4. Showdoc的权限管理如何设置?

在项目设置中,可以对不同用户设置访问和编辑权限,以保护文档安全。

总结

Showdoc GitHub 项目是一个强大的文档管理和协作工具,适用于各种软件开发场景。通过合理的使用,团队可以提升协作效率,保证文档的准确性和及时性。希望通过本文的介绍,能够帮助更多的开发者和团队充分利用Showdoc。

正文完